Ravenor Park Road is in Greenford and in Ealing district. UB6 9QY is located in the Greenford Broadway electoral ward, within the English Parliamentary constituency of Ealing North. This postcode has been in use since 1980-01-01.

Over the last 12 months, the overall crime rate around Ravenor Park Road was 124.7 per 1,000 residents, which is 8.1% lower than the Central Greenford average. The most reported crime type was Vehicle crime.

Ravenor Park Road has the 27th highest crime rate of 85 local areas in Central Greenford and the 304th highest crime rate of 951 local areas in Ealing .

Violent and sexual offences accounted for around 26.5 crimes per 1,000 residents and have been rising year on year. Over the last decade, overall crime has fallen by about -14.0%.
